Ingredients You’ll Need:

- 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and chopped
- 1 tablespoon lemon juice
- 1 can (14 ounces) sweetened condensed milk
- 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
- 2 cups heavy whipping cream
How to Make No-Churn Strawberry Ice Cream:
Step-by-Step Instructions:
Step 1: Prepare the Strawberries Wash, hull, and chop the fresh strawberries into small pieces. Place them in a bowl and toss with lemon juice to prevent browning and enhance their natural flavor. Set aside to allow the strawberries to release their juices, approximately 10-15 minutes.
Step 2: Create the Base In a large mixing bowl, combine the sweetened condensed milk and vanilla extract. Whisk together until smooth and well incorporated. The sweetened condensed milk serves as both the sweetener and provides the creamy base that prevents ice crystals from forming.
Step 3: Whip the Cream Using an electric mixer or stand mixer fitted with a whisk attachment, whip the heavy cream until stiff peaks form. This typically takes 3-4 minutes on medium-high speed. Be careful not to over-whip, as this can lead to a grainy texture in your finished ice cream.
Step 4: Fold Together Gently fold one-third of the whipped cream into the sweetened condensed milk mixture to lighten it. Then carefully fold in the remaining whipped cream in two additions, being mindful not to deflate the air you’ve incorporated. Finally, gently fold in the prepared strawberries and their juices.
Step 5: Freeze Transfer the mixture to a 9×5-inch loaf pan or similar freezer-safe container. Cover tightly with plastic wrap, pressing it directly onto the surface of the ice cream to prevent ice crystals from forming. Freeze for at least 6 hours or overnight until completely firm.
Helpful Tips:
Use room temperature ingredients when possible, as they combine more easily and create a smoother final texture. When selecting strawberries, choose the ripest, most fragrant berries available for maximum flavor impact. If your strawberries aren’t perfectly sweet, consider macerating them with a tablespoon of sugar along with the lemon juice to draw out more natural sweetness.
For the smoothest texture, ensure your mixing bowl and beaters are completely clean and free from any grease residue before whipping the cream. Cold equipment can also help achieve better whipped cream results. When folding ingredients together, use a gentle motion from bottom to top to preserve the airiness that creates the light, creamy texture.
Details:
Prep Time: 20 minutes
Freeze Time: 6 hours minimum
Total Time: 6 hours 20 minutes
Servings: 8-10 generous scoops
Difficulty Level: Easy
This No-Churn Strawberry Ice Cream recipe yields approximately 1.5 quarts of finished ice cream. The texture will be perfectly scoopable after the initial freeze time, though allowing it to freeze overnight will result in an even firmer consistency that’s ideal for serving at parties or special occasions.
